Availability and Accessibility
Miller and Levine answer keys are typically available through authorized teacher
resources, often requiring educator credentials or purchase. Pearson, the publisher,
provides these materials digitally via platforms such as Pearson Realize, which integrates
the textbook content with interactive tools and assessments. This digital access enhances
usability by allowing teachers to assign quizzes and automatically grade student
submissions.
Nevertheless, some educators and students seek publicly available or third-party answer
keys online. While such resources may offer convenience, they carry risks related to
accuracy and intellectual property rights. Using official answer keys ensures that the
information aligns precisely with the textbook editions and maintains academic integrity.
